How do you take the leap from stuck to strategic in your career? This week on Coffee with Yvonne, we’re joined by Nathan Barnaba—Instructional Designer, Career Coach, and professional pivot pro. With 6+ years of experience across government, nonprofit, and tech, Nate breaks down how to market yourself with intention, build clarity around your next move, and confidently navigate career transitions. Whether you’re job hunting, shifting industries, or just ready for what’s next, this episode is your permission slip to pivot with purpose.
